About Thomas Ferrao
Thomas Ferrao is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Speech and Hearing, Safety Research, Transportation and Developmental and Educational Psychology, having authored 2 papers that have together received 47 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urban Transport and Accessibility (1 paper), Noise Effects and Management (1 paper),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(1 paper), Injury Epidemiology and Prevention (1 paper), Youth Development and Social Support (1 paper) and Children's Physical and Motor Development (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(26 citations), Speech and Hearing (4 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(8 citations),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(13 citations) and Developmental and Educational Psychology (6 citations). Thomas Ferrao has collaborated with scholars based in Canada. Frequent co-authors include Ian Janssen and Nathan King. Their work appears in journals such as PeerJ and Preventive Medicine Reports.
